[gnome-shell/wip/sassWithSomeFixes: 45/62] theme: workspace pager in overview



commit 28d6d66cb712c3a1b3bc681d328626493cee6932
Author: Jakub Steiner <jimmac gmail com>
Date:   Wed Oct 15 17:26:03 2014 +0200

    theme: workspace pager in overview

 data/theme/_common.scss |   26 +++++++++++++++++++++-----
 1 files changed, 21 insertions(+), 5 deletions(-)
---
diff --git a/data/theme/_common.scss b/data/theme/_common.scss
index b089495..98c1819 100644
--- a/data/theme/_common.scss
+++ b/data/theme/_common.scss
@@ -455,11 +455,8 @@ StScrollBar {
   /* DASHBOARD */
   
   #dash {
-    color: red;
+    @extend %overview-panel;
     padding: 4px 0;
-    color: $osd_fg_color;
-    background-color: $osd_bg_color;
-    border: 1px solid transparentize($fg_color,0.8);
     border-left: 0px;
     border-radius: 0px 9px 9px 0px;
     
@@ -605,7 +602,20 @@ StScrollBar {
     spacing: 4px;
   }
   
-
+  // Workspace pager
+  .workspace-thumbnails { //container ala dash
+    @extend %overview-panel;
+    visible-width: 32px; //amount visible before hover
+    spacing: 11px;
+    padding: 8px;
+    border-radius: 9px 0 0 9px;
+    //border-width: 1px 0 1px 1px; //fixme: can't have non unoform borders :(
+    &:rtl { border-radius: 0 9px 9px 0;}
+  }
+  .workspace-thumbnail-indicator {
+    border: 4px solid $selected_bg_color;
+    padding: 1px;
+  }
 
   //Some hacks I don't even
   // FIXME
@@ -616,6 +626,12 @@ StScrollBar {
     padding: 0px 88px 10px 88px;
   }
 
+%overview-panel {
+  color: $osd_fg_color;
+  background-color: $osd_bg_color;
+  border: 1px solid transparentize($fg_color,0.8);
+}
+
 %status_text {
   font-size: 2em;
   font-weight: bold;


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]